About Cherrytree Cottage
Cherrytree Cottage is a detached house in Norton, Doncaster, Doncaster (DN6 9EL). It has a recorded floor area of 94 m² (around 1014 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(February 2009)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 69). The latest certificate is from February 2009,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
It hasn't traded since April 2009, a hold of 17 years that's notably long for the area. That sale fell during the post-crash dip, which often skews comparisons against later neighbouring sales.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2011.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£200,000 is 37.9% above the 2009 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£143/sq ft) was about 35.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 94 m² it's 19.5%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(117 m² median across 11 EPCs).
